Ministerial Health Campaign

The MEC for Health in province, Mr Mxolisi Sokatsha, would like to take this opportunity to inform all of the continuation of the Ministerial Health Campaign in the Namaqua District of the Northern Cape province from 18 to 20 January 2011. The communities of Williston (18 January), Nieuwoudtville(19 January) and Calvinia (20 January) will be targeted to provide much needed health services.

This campaign aims to encourage positive action of taking responsibility for one’s health through testing for HIV, TB screening, community interaction or dialogue with Health MEC, door-to-door visits and health walks. This campaign is in line with social and moral reconstruction of our communities whereby health services will be provided both on site and referrals to facilities for specialised services as well as giving communities the opportunity to raise their concerns and challenges in the health sector with government leaders.

Furthermore, as part of the campaign, MEC Sokatsha will engage with local clinic committees and hospital boards to address challenges faced and responsibilities of the committees.

Services to be rendered will be rendered at community halls from 09h00 and will include HIV Counseling and Testing, dental and eye clinics, blood pressure testing, sugar level testing, male and female condom distribution.
